About B. Hoffmann
B. Hoffmann is a scholar working on Radiological and Ultrasound Technology, Materials Chemistry,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ics, Radiology, Nuclear Medicine and Imaging and Global and Planetary Change, having authored 17 papers that have together received 446 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Radioactivity and Radon Measurements (8 papers), Graphite, nuclear technology, radiation studies (4 papers), Radioactive contamination and transfer (3 papers), Particle Detector Development and Performance (3 papers), Theoretical and Computational Physics (2 papers), Radiation Dose and Imaging (2 papers), Radiation Detection and Scintillator Technologies (2 papers) and Magnetic properties of thin films (2 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Radiological and Ultrasound Technology (193 citations), Safety, Risk, Reliability and Quality (87 citations), Condensed Matter Physics (62 citations), Atomic and Molecular Physics, and Optics (146 citations) and Acoustics and Ultrasonics (4 citations). B. Hoffmann has collaborated with scholars based in Germany, Switzerland and Belgium. Frequent co-authors include G. Keller, Uwe Hartmann, H. Maximilian Mehdorn, D. Stolke, Volker Seifert, Eric Petermann, Peter Bossew, B. Hillebrands, E. Cambril and Claudia Hartmann. Their work appears in journals such as Journal of Environmental Radioactivity, Nuclear Instruments and Methods in Physics Research Section A Accelerators Spectrometers Detectors and Associated Equipment, Journal of Risk Research, Indoor Air and Applied Physics Letters.
